Ingredients
- 2 pounds catfish filets
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1 cup all purpose flour
- 1/4 teaspoon red pepper
- 1 teaspoon lemon rind, grated
- 1/2 cup butter
- 1/4 cup chopped pecans
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- 1 tablespoon worcestershire sauce
How To Make baked catfish and pecans
-
Step 1Make pecan sauce by combining 1/4 cup butter, chopped pecans, lemon juice and worcestershire sauce and blend well.
-
Step 2Combine flour, salt, pepper and lemon rind.
-
Step 3Roll filets in mixture, coating well.
-
Step 4Melt 1/4 cup butter in large skillet.
-
Step 5Brown filets over medium heat until light brown; turn once to brown both sides.
-
Step 6Place filets in well-greased 12x8x2 baking dish.
-
Step 7Sprinkle pecan butter sauce over filets.
-
Step 8Sprinkle with additional chopped pecans if desired.
-
Step 9Bake uncovered at 350 degrees for 12 minutes or until fish flakes easily when tested with a fork.
